Pull to refresh
3
0
Paul Kyrejto @quadfactor

User

Send message

10 отличных Github репозиториев, которые должен знать каждый веб-разработчик

Reading time 3 min
Views 97K

Кроме огромных репозиториев с источниками для подготовки к интервью, здесь много чего интересного


Я собрал список из десяти отличных репозиториев на Github, которые помогут вам существенно расширить свои знания.


image


А я его перевел, т.к. показалось, что пост многим будет интересен. Перевод очень вольный: я опустил нерелевантные промо-ссылки и гипер эмоциональные похвалы автора оригинала, чтобы оставить только суть. Еще, обновил цифры, чтобы информация была более актуальной к моменту публикации этого перевода. Итак, перейдем к списку.
Читать дальше →
Total votes 76: ↑69 and ↓7 +62
Comments 8

Как повысить продуктивность команды (и снизить число ошибок) с помощью митингов

Reading time 8 min
Views 5.5K


«Нельзя совершить одну и ту же ошибку дважды: во второй раз это уже не ошибка, а выбор»,
— Стивен Денн

Если вы — единственный, кто несет ответственность за ошибку, то с таким утверждением не очень-то поспоришь. Но что, если ошибка совершается группой людей?

Например, легко ли вам удается найти и исправить ошибки, которые делает в работе ваша команда? В зависимости от уровня психологической защищенности иногда даже открытое обсуждение этих проблем с коллегами может показаться невозможным.

И что, если ошибка совершается в компании из 10 000 человек? Действительно ли повторение этой ошибки будет выбором, как следует из цитаты? Или всё-таки это проблемы, которые находятся вне вашего контроля?

Да, исправлять ошибки, совершаемые группой людей, гораздо сложнее, чем исправлять собственные ошибки (что вполне очевидно).

Но есть и хорошие новости: исправить типичные ошибки команды вполне реально, причем делать это можно на митингах. Давайте же выясним, как это происходит.

Переведено в Alconost
Читать дальше →
Total votes 11: ↑11 and ↓0 +11
Comments 4

Подборка занимательных статистических фактов #5

Reading time 2 min
Views 3.9K
Подборка графиков и результатов различных исследований c короткими аннотациями от автора Телеграм канала Groks.



Забавный график, свидетельствующий о дискриминации роботов. Результативность необозначенных чат-ботов сопоставима с уровнем профессиональных продажников, и они в четыре раза эффективнее неопытных сотрудников с точки зрения стимулирования покупок. Но если идентичность чат-бота обозначена до начала диалога с клиентом, продажи падают на 80%.

Я не особо слежу за законотворчеством в контексте искусственного интеллекта, однако мне помнится, что после дилеммы с Google Duplex в США было принято решение обязать ботов сообщать людям о том, что они боты.

Когда-то я писал, что контактные центры за год обрабатывают порядка 268 млрд звонков и это стоит около $1,6 трлн. На минуточку, глобальный рынок рекламы раза в два меньше. А теперь задумайтесь, каким огромным квази-налогом является решение этической проблемы ботов.
Читать дальше →
Total votes 9: ↑7 and ↓2 +5
Comments 0

Как я взломал мошенников, или просто внутренности фишинг-панелей

Reading time 5 min
Views 70K

INTRO


Недавно столкнулся с обычной для интернета ситуацией — классической просьбой от родственника отдать свой голос за него в каком-то голосовании. Оказалось, человека "взломали" мошенники, а ссылки на голосование вели на фишинговые ресурсы.


Я увлекаюсь безопасностью, поэтому решил из интереса проверить безопасность фишингового ресурса.


"Админку" мошенников удалось успешно взломать, внутри нашлось n-количество украденных учеток. Их логины были переданы в службу безопасности VK, плюс соответствующие "abuse" жалобы были направлены регистраторам, хостерам.


А теперь расскажу как и какие оказываются бывают Phishing-as-Service панели...

Читать дальше →
Total votes 141: ↑139 and ↓2 +137
Comments 37

Чтение на выходные: 10 материалов о влиянии звука на здоровье — от «шумовой гигиены» до хорошего сна и GTD

Reading time 3 min
Views 6.6K
Встречайте нашу новую подборку избранных хабратопиков для чтения на выходных. В этот раз говорим о влиянии звука на здоровье и обсуждаем: как жить в мире, где стало слишком шумно, что помогает восстановить силы спортсменам, и какая музыка поможет стать продуктивнее.

Всех, кому небезразличны свои любимые уши и самочувствие, приглашаем под кат.

Читать дальше →
Total votes 10: ↑10 and ↓0 +10
Comments 0

Почему и как 5G изменит все: технологии, поэтапное внедрение и элементная база для абонентского оборудования

Reading time 25 min
Views 64K


5G не просто новый стандарт мобильной связи, внедрение сетей 5-го поколения в долгосрочной перспективе преобразует наше восприятие мира и приведет к социальной трансформации общества. При этом изменится экономика сетей: средняя скорость передачи увеличится в 40 раз, а себестоимость доставки напротив уменьшится в 30 раз. Уже к 2024 году, по мнению аналитиков, до 30% мобильного трафика будет идти через устройства с поддержкой 5G. На технологию 5G к 2025 году будет приходиться 15% всего мирового сектора мобильной телефонии (прогноз GSMA, www.gsma.com); на Европу и Китай этот показатель составит 30%, а на США 50%.

Данная статья постарается раскрыть тему применимости мобильной связи 5-го поколения (далее — 5G) в нашем, уже недалеком, будущем. Материал статьи, не претендуя на академический характер повествования, расскажет, чем 5G интересен и как разработчики пользовательского оборудования (User Equipment или UE) могут начать формировать рынок 5G устройств уже сегодня. Доступ UE к сетям 5G можно осуществить посредством соответствующих модулей сотовой связи; в конце статьи коротко рассмотрим номенклатурный ряд 5G-модулей SIMCom Wireless Solutions, их основные характеристики и разницу между ними.
Лонгрид
Читать дальше →
Total votes 6: ↑6 and ↓0 +6
Comments 21

Насколько детальной должна быть User Story?

Reading time 4 min
Views 15K

В agile-командах часто возникает спор, насколько детально должна быть проработана User Story, прежде чем ее следует передавать разработчикам.


Некоторым разработчикам хотелось бы видеть максимально подробное описание, прочитав которое, они могли бы сразу всё понять и быстро сделать, ни к кому не обращаясь с вопросами. Руководству также зачастую импонирует такой подход, ведь программисты стоят дорого, нужно сделать так, чтобы они не отвлекались ни на что постороннее.


Рассмотрим Agile-подход к решению этой проблемы.

Читать дальше →
Total votes 8: ↑7 and ↓1 +6
Comments 20

Deadlock Empire — игра для разработчиков

Reading time 2 min
Views 14K

Хабр, как известно, не место для игр, но мы нашли одно исключение, которое, как нам кажется, достойно упоминания здесь!

Встречайте: Deadlock Empire!

Суть игры — управление планировкой потоков, код которых приведен в заданиях. Управлять нужно так, чтобы добиться ошибочной ситуации: взаимблокировки, повторных значений счетчиков, достижения определенных участков кода и прочих непредвиденных ситуаций, которые нужно осознавать при разработке многопоточных приложений.
Читать дальше →
Total votes 24: ↑24 and ↓0 +24
Comments 5

Я добавляю 3-25 секунд задержки сайтам, которые посещаю

Reading time 2 min
Views 44K


Bounce rate — показатель отказа. Термин в веб-аналитике, обозначающий процентное соотношение количества посетителей, покинувших сайт прямо со страницы входа или просмотревших не более одной

В индустрии программного обеспечения, все гонятся за ускорением всего и вся.

Доход и многие вещи влияющие на него, по мнению многих «авторитетных» компаний зависит от задержки на вашем сайте. Чем задержка меньше, тем выше конверсия, люди проводят больше времени на сайте, успевают потребить больше информации и так далее.
Читать дальше →
Total votes 50: ↑42 and ↓8 +34
Comments 97

Анимированное руководство по базовым механизмам React

Reading time 4 min
Views 18K
Автор заметки, перевод которой мы сегодня публикуем, говорит, что существует пропасть между использованием React для разработки пользовательских интерфейсов и необходимостью знать о том, как работает React на самом деле. Многие, применяющие React на практике, не знают о том, что происходит в недрах этой библиотеки. Здесь, в анимированной форме, будут рассмотрены некоторые ключевые процессы, происходящие в React при формировании пользовательских интерфейсов.


Читать дальше →
Total votes 28: ↑25 and ↓3 +22
Comments 34

Послушать фоном: подкасты про управление проектами

Reading time 4 min
Views 11K
Подкастинг в мире становится все более разнообразным. Темы передач простираются от гаджетов до научпопа, но мы решили подобрать подкасты по темам, с которыми мы в «ИТ Гильдии» сталкиваемся каждый день. Это — ITSM, ITIL, DevOps и управление ИТ-проектами.

Читать дальше →
Total votes 14: ↑14 and ↓0 +14
Comments 2

Как придумывать содержательные имена для вашего кода

Reading time 4 min
Views 13K
Перед вами перевод статьи из блога Better Programming на сайте Medium. В ней программист Daan делится простыми правилами, следуя которым вы сможете давать хорошие имена функциям и переменным.



Будучи разработчиком, вы наверняка тратите много времени на создание переменных и придумывание их имен. Имена повсюду: они нужны для файлов, классов, методов и тех самых переменных.

Так как мы проводим столько времени присваивая имена, очень важно делать это качественно. В данной статье я расскажу вам о нескольких простых правилах, следуя которым вы сможете создавать хорошие имена. Ведь это целое искусство!
Читать дальше →
Total votes 35: ↑24 and ↓11 +13
Comments 19

ПО, железо, наушники и «только практика»: 30 материалов с рекомендациями для «аудиоманов»

Reading time 7 min
Views 17K
В сегодняшней подборке вы найдете статьи и подкасты с руководствами из нашего «Мира Hi-Fi».

В нее вошли материалы о ПО, железе, наушниках, усилителях — обо всем, что полезно знать о них меломану. Здесь мы собрали тексты о самых разных аспектах аудио: от специализированной аппаратуры до «компьютеров для Hi-Fi», и от винила до MP3.


Читать дальше →
Total votes 14: ↑13 and ↓1 +12
Comments 4

История и развитие социальных медиа

Reading time 16 min
Views 16K
Социальные медиа стали неотъемлемой частью современного общества.

Существуют такие социальные сети, где зарегистрированных пользователей больше чем население многих стран.

Есть сайты для загрузки фотографий, видео файлов, сервисы изменений статуса, сайты для встречи с новыми людьми и для нахождения старых друзей.

Кажется, есть социальные решения для любых нужд.

В данной статье мы рассмотрим историю и развитие социальных медиа, начиная с их скромного начала и до наших дней.
Продолжим...
Total votes 63: ↑58 and ↓5 +53
Comments 25

Нанотехнологии, говорите?

Reading time 9 min
Views 3.7K
Некоторое время назад студент Массачусетского технологического института Эрик К.Дрекслер высказал идею о необходимости перевода технических систем с макро- на микроуровень, путем создания молекулярных машин — искусственных подобий биологических молекул, работающих в живых клетках.

Э.К.Дрекслер с небольшой группой энтузиастов начал работы по нанотехнологии в Стэнфордском университете.
Читать дальше →
Total votes 83: ↑78 and ↓5 +73
Comments 130

«Пустые места» на звездном небе

Reading time 1 min
Views 1.9K
Долго думал над названием. Первая мысль — «Я фигею» (читать матом), но этическая составляющая моей личности пересилила.



Воистину, представить себе размеры вселенной — НЕМЫСЛИМО.
UPD Qmax сделал субтитры, за это ему большое человеческое спасибо.
Total votes 101: ↑91 and ↓10 +81
Comments 139

Про твиттер и обрывистость мышления

Reading time 4 min
Views 1.6K
Про твиттер на хабре пишут много и пишут разное. Одни объясняют, чем он хорош, другие удивляются его бесполезности, третьи просто пишут о новостях, с ним связанных. Тем не менее общего разговора про твиттер, как о социальном феномене, кажется, еще не было, а ведь это очень интересный разговор: что означает такая огромная популярность этого сервиса и означает ли вообще что-нибудь? С моей точки зрения, популярность твиттера означает негативную тенденцию, более того твиттер, как феномен, есть часть более общей негативной тенденции, проявлений которой можно найти во множестве. Что это за тенденции я и попробую последовательно объяснить в этой заметке. Некоторое время назад я её уже публиковал в своем блоге, но она, надеюсь, будет интересна и хабралюдям.
Читать дальше →
Total votes 146: ↑115 and ↓31 +84
Comments 134

Как написать отличную статью и завоевать умы

Reading time 12 min
Views 17K

Web 2.0, существование которого некоторыми отрицается, привел в интернет много авторов, которые стали писать статьи и заметки на самые разные темы. В зависимости от ресурса, вид, содержание, оформление и размер таких статей различаются, но у них есть один общий компонент — авторский текст, который, собственно, почти всегда, является сутью статьи. Такие статьи, в основном, пишутся не профессиональными журналистами, а простыми пользователями, которые в силу разных причин делятся своими мыслями, идеями или полученной информацией.

В данной статье мне хотелось бы предложить несколько вариантов того, как стоит создавать статьи, как их подавать и как поддерживать жизнь своей статьи.
Читать дальше →
Total votes 131: ↑96 and ↓35 +61
Comments 77

Результаты конкурса от Mozilla Labs

Reading time 1 min
Views 569

Подведены итоги конкурса Design Challenge от Mozzilla Labs, начатого два месяда назад. Было представлено 128 концептов. Эксперты выбрали победителей в 4 категориях, ещё один победитель был выбран посредством голосования.

Читать дальше →
Total votes 34: ↑30 and ↓4 +26
Comments 52

Как я покупал «идеальный» компьютер. Часть 1 — монитор.

Reading time 1 min
Views 10K
Так уж получилось, что долго и верно служивший домашний компьютер неожиданно сгорел. Сломалось в нем почти все, не оставив надежд на частичный апгрейд. Поэтому, честно говоря, к своей радости, пришлось покупать все с нуля.

Выбор нужной конфигурации виделся делом интересным и недолгим. Однако эта иллюзия исчезла в первый же день. Выбирая основной рабочий инструмент, спешить не хотелось. Пришлось перелопатить гору информации. Эта статья, хотя и не претендует на полноту, возможно сократит время для некоторых ищущих. В первой части расскажу про выбор монитора. Статью не стоит рассматривать как руководство, просто хочу поделиться собранной информацией — возможно, кому-то она окажется полезной.
Читать дальше →
Total votes 129: ↑114 and ↓15 +99
Comments 103

Information

Rating
Does not participate
Location
Львов, Львовская обл., Украина
Date of birth
Registered
Activity